Sauvignon Blanc PV
The "Loire Valley" style of Sauvignon Blanc - a very fruity, early maturing wine - has been successfully produced by a number of California wineries. Few winemakers in this country have attempted to produce a "Margaux" style Sauvignon Blanc, i.e., a wine which requires extended bottle development to express Sauvignon Blanc complexity derived from grapes grown on mineral rich, gravely soils. Critical to the success of this type of wine is the availability of grapes whose character goes well beyond simple varietal elements. These essential "extra-vinous" qualities are abundantly present in this wine, which typifies the more serious and classic style of Sauvignon Blanc wines - a new opportunity to discover the nuances which can be achieved with this grape variety. The particular flavors and aromas are reminiscent of gooseberries, lemon grass, quince and smoky white oak. This wine will continue to develop depth and complexity over the next five to seven years.

Semillon LV
The potential of the Semillon grape to produce superior dry white wine has not been realized in California due to the proclivity of this variety to overproduce when grown on all but the poorest soil types. The combination of ninety year old vines, and the perfect soil and climate for this variety, insures a wine of substantial depth, complexity and style. Our experience with this grape variety suggests that these wines like the best white Graves, will be capable of attaining great age and distinction. We believe that Semillon can produce wines which are fully comparable to the highest levels of quality realized in dry white wines regardless of the grape variety involved.
